Elisabeth's story begins in a small town in Austria, where an unimaginable nightmare unfolded within the confines of her own home. For over two decades, she remained trapped in a basement, cut off from the world, while enduring abuse and isolation. Her father's sinister actions shocked the world, sparking discussions around the globe about the need for increased awareness and support for victims of abuse.
